Tottenham Hotspur agree £25 million deal for Yves Bissouma

Tottenham Hotspur have agreed a £25 million deal for Yves Bissouma, according to the Times.

The midfielder is set to become Spurs’ third summer signing after Fraser Forster and Ivan Perisic.

Antonio Conte has been given £150 million to spend and he wants Bissouma to be one of five further new arrivals this summer.

Bissouma medical scheduled this week

Bissouma is expected to undergo a medical with the north London club this week.

Several major clubs such as Liverpool, Arsenal and Aston Villa have all looked to sign him over the last year.

But Spurs appear to have moved the quickest this summer and have agreed a deal to sign him.

The Mali international will add to Spurs’ strong midfield options which include Oliver Skipp, Pierre-Emile Hojbjerg and Rodrigo Bentancur.

Spurs also confident of Eriksen return

The report also adds that Antonio Conte’s side are quietly confident of re-signing Christian Eriksen.

The Dane enjoyed a hugely successful spell at Brentford last season.

He is available on a free transfer having only signed a six-month deal with the Bees.

The 28-year-old could become one of the four signings which Conte is still demanding.

Two defenders, a creative midfielder and a forward are also being targeted by Tottenham.
